AI Summary
-
Prohibits defendants from claiming a mental disease or defect defense based solely on discovery of, knowledge about, or potential disclosure of a victim's actual or perceived sex, sexual orientation, or gender identity or expression, effective October 1, 2019.
-
Eliminates the use of provocation as a justification defense when that provocation resulted solely from a victim's sex, sexual orientation, gender identity or expression, including unwanted non-forcible romantic or sexual advances or a prior dating relationship.
-
Prohibits use of force justification when based solely on discovery of, knowledge about, or potential disclosure of a victim's actual or perceived sex, sexual orientation, or gender identity or expression.
-
Defines "gender identity or expression" as the term is defined in section 53a-181i of the general statutes.
Legislative Description
An Act Concerning Gay And Transgender Panic Defense.
